Today we’ve got our first real snow of this winter. Here’s a few pics of the animals.

Cows out in the snow storm
The cows don’t seem too bothered. They’d rather eat than get out of the snow.

A snowy little donkey
Lucy is our donkey. She doesn’t eat as much and was sheltering against the fence when I went out.

Lucy asking for an apple
She was happy to eat the apple I took out for her.
Below is a picture I got of a coyote back in our “Secret Field” two days ago. I have an automatic scouting camera back there. This was at 11:25am.

Coyote passing through

One of the real joys of living on the farm is being self sufficient for our winter heating. I’m way behind in being ready for winter, but today in less than an hour I filled the Treker twice with wood from dead trees around the old orchard.

Second quick load of firewood
This will keep us warm and toasty until the weekend. With the dry(er) forecast for the next few days I’ll let things dry out a bit more before I cut more. This is some of the wood I pulled out of the swamp late last winter, all dead ash trees flooded out by beavers in the 70’s.

Dead ash trees skidded out over the ice from the beaver swamp
